Summenprodukt mit Textteilen als Bedingung nutzen
Schritt-für-Schritt-Anleitung
Um das Summenprodukt in Excel zu verwenden, wenn eine Bedingung auf Textteile angewendet werden soll, kannst Du die folgende Formel nutzen:
-
Öffne Excel und erstelle eine Tabelle mit den benötigten Daten.
-
Setze die folgende Formel ein, um die Zellen zu summieren, die bestimmte Bedingungen erfüllen:
=SUMMENPRODUKT(--(B1:B5=25); --ISTZAHL(FINDEN("all";D1:D5)); C1:C5)
In diesem Beispiel wird geprüft, ob die Zellen in Spalte B den Wert 25 haben und ob der Text "all" in den Zellen der Spalte D enthalten ist.
-
Um eine Negativbedingung zu integrieren und die Zellen zu summieren, die den Textteil nicht enthalten, kannst Du die Formel wie folgt anpassen:
=SUMMENPRODUKT(--(B1:B5=25); --NICHT(ISTZAHL(FINDEN("all";D1:D5))); C1:C5)
Häufige Fehler und Lösungen
-
Fehler: #WERT! - Dieser Fehler tritt auf, wenn die Suchfunktion in Zellen auf einen Text stößt, der nicht gefunden wird. Stelle sicher, dass die gesuchte Zeichenfolge korrekt ist.
-
Fehler: Kein Ergebnis - Wenn die Formel kein Ergebnis liefert, überprüfe die Bedingungen in den Zellen. Möglicherweise stimmen die Werte nicht überein.
-
Falsche Summen - Stelle sicher, dass die Bereiche in der Formel die richtigen Zeilen und Spalten abdecken.
Alternative Methoden
Eine alternative Methode, um Bedingungen mit Text in Excel zu prüfen, ist die Nutzung der SUMMEWENN-Funktion. Zum Beispiel:
=SUMMEWENN(D1:D5; "*all*"; C1:C5)
Hierbei wird die Summe der Werte in Spalte C berechnet, wenn in den Zellen der Spalte D der Text "all" enthalten ist.
Praktische Beispiele
Angenommen, Du hast die folgende Tabelle:
| B |
C |
D |
| 25 |
66.000 |
Hallo |
| 25 |
30.000 |
Hallo |
| 25 |
20.000 |
Ballspiel |
| 55 |
25.000 |
Falltür |
| 25 |
36.000 |
Mahlzeit |
Um die Summe der Werte in Spalte C zu berechnen, wo die Zellen in Spalte D nicht "all" enthalten, kannst Du diese Formel verwenden:
=SUMMENPRODUKT(--(B1:B5=25); --NICHT(ISTZAHL(FINDEN("all";D1:D5))); C1:C5)
Tipps für Profis
- Nutze die Textfunktionen in Excel, um sicherzustellen, dass die gesuchten Texte in der richtigen Form vorliegen.
- Verwende Platzhalter wie
* und ? in Formeln, um flexiblere Suchkriterien zu definieren.
- Teste Deine Formeln zunächst mit kleinen Datenmengen, um Fehler schneller zu identifizieren.
FAQ: Häufige Fragen
1. Kann ich auch nach mehreren Textteilen suchen?
Ja, Du kannst mehrere Bedingungen in einer Formel kombinieren, indem Du die Funktionen in Klammern verschachtelst.
2. Funktioniert dies in jeder Excel-Version?
Die beschriebenen Funktionen sind in den meisten modernen Excel-Versionen verfügbar, einschließlich Excel 2010 und neuer.
3. Was mache ich, wenn die Funktion nicht das gewünschte Ergebnis liefert?
Überprüfe die Bedingungen und achte darauf, dass die gesuchten Texte exakt mit den Werten in den Zellen übereinstimmen.